Royal Mint ‘boldly goes’ with new Star Trek coin designs

Collectable coins celebrating 60 years of Star Trek on television screens are being launched by The Royal Mint.

The Mint has unveiled two 50p coin designs, with some featuring colour.

The colour coins are a reflection of the vivid outfits worn in the show, the Mint said, as advances in colour television were made in the 1960s.

The first coin design features the Vulcan salute alongside the words: “Live long and prosper”, and: “Star Trek 60,” marking the landmark anniversary.

The second coin showcases four spacecraft spanning different eras of the franchise, along with the words: “Star Trek 60”.

Tim Mulhall, head of fandom at The Royal Mint, said: “It’s a privilege for The Royal Mint to boldly go, celebrating 60 years of Star Trek with a keepsake that’s out of this world.

“Both collectable 50p coins are designed for fans who’ve grown up with the franchise and want a piece of that history to treasure.”

Ruth Henriquez, vice president of products and experiences, Paramount EMEA, said: “Star Trek has one of the most dedicated collector communities in the world, and these coins are a tribute to 60 years of the franchise.”

The coins can be bought from The Royal Mint from 9am on Thursday September 3, with prices starting from £19.95. The coins can be bought together at the same time from September 3, with the Vulcan Salute coin available as an individual coin from September 3 and the second spacecraft coin available as an individual coin from November.
